mysql什么型数据库

fiy 其他 2

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    MySQL是一种关系型数据库管理系统,采用客户机-服务器模式,由瑞典MySQL AB公司开发,目前由Oracle公司维护和支持。MySQL数据库广泛应用于Web应用程序的开发中,是最流行的开源数据库之一。

    MySQL数据库的特点包括以下几个方面:

    1. 开源性:MySQL是开源的,用户可以自由地获取、使用和修改MySQL的源代码,这使得MySQL成为了广大开发者和企业的首选数据库。

    2. 跨平台性:MySQL可以在多个操作系统上运行,包括Windows、Linux、Unix、Mac OS等。

    3. 可扩展性:MySQL支持高度可扩展的架构,可以轻松地添加新的存储引擎、插件和功能,以满足不同应用场景的需求。

    4. 高性能:MySQL具有出色的性能表现,能够处理大规模的数据和高并发的访问请求。

    5. 安全性:MySQL提供了强大的安全特性,包括用户认证、数据加密、访问控制等,保障数据的安全性。

    6. 多语言支持:MySQL支持多种编程语言的接口,包括C、C++、Java、Python等,使得开发者可以使用自己熟悉的语言来操作数据库。

    7. 数据复制和高可用性:MySQL支持数据复制功能,可以将数据从一个数据库复制到另一个数据库,以实现数据备份和高可用性。

    总之,MySQL是一种功能强大、易于使用和可靠的关系型数据库,被广泛应用于各种规模的应用程序中。无论是个人开发者还是大型企业,都可以借助MySQL来构建高效、稳定的数据库系统。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    MySQL是一种关系型数据库管理系统,属于开源软件。它是最流行的开源数据库之一,被广泛应用于各种网站和应用程序的数据存储和管理。MySQL有以下几个主要特点:

    1. 关系型数据库:MySQL是一种关系型数据库,采用了表格的形式来存储和管理数据。数据以行和列的形式组织,每个表格都有一个唯一的名称,并且包含多个字段。这种结构化的方式使得数据的存储和查询非常高效和灵活。

    2. 开源软件:MySQL是一种开源软件,意味着它的源代码是公开的并且可以自由获取和修改。这使得用户可以根据自己的需求进行定制和优化,而且不需要支付任何费用。

    3. 跨平台支持:MySQL可以运行在多种操作系统上,包括Windows、Linux、Mac等。这使得开发者可以在不同的平台上使用MySQL来开发和部署应用程序,提高了应用程序的可移植性。

    4. 高性能和可扩展性:MySQL具有高性能和可扩展性的特点。它能够处理大量的并发请求,并且可以通过添加更多的服务器来扩展系统的性能和容量。

    5. 安全性:MySQL提供了多种安全机制来保护用户数据的安全。它支持用户认证和权限管理,可以对不同的用户和角色进行不同的权限控制。此外,MySQL还支持数据的加密和SSL/TLS协议,以提供更高的数据安全性。

    总之,MySQL是一种功能强大、高性能、可扩展和安全的关系型数据库管理系统,被广泛应用于各种网站和应用程序中。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    MySQL是一种关系型数据库管理系统(RDBMS),由Oracle公司开发和维护。它是开源软件,广泛应用于各种Web应用程序和网站。

    MySQL支持多种操作系统,包括Windows、Linux、Unix和Mac OS等。它提供了高性能、高可靠性和易于使用的特点,使其成为最受欢迎的开源数据库之一。

    MySQL使用SQL(Structured Query Language)作为其查询语言,可以用于创建、修改和管理数据库中的数据表。它支持标准的SQL语法,同时还提供了许多扩展功能,如事务处理、存储过程、触发器等。

    下面是MySQL的一些常见操作流程和方法:

    1. 安装MySQL:

      • 下载MySQL安装包,并按照安装向导进行安装。
      • 配置MySQL的安装目录和服务启动方式。
    2. 启动和停止MySQL服务:

      • 在Windows系统中,可以通过服务管理器启动和停止MySQL服务。
      • 在Linux和Unix系统中,可以使用命令行工具启动和停止MySQL服务。
    3. 连接MySQL数据库:

      • 使用MySQL客户端工具(如MySQL命令行客户端、phpMyAdmin等)连接到MySQL数据库服务器。
      • 提供正确的主机名、端口号、用户名和密码等连接参数。
    4. 创建数据库:

      • 使用CREATE DATABASE语句创建一个新的数据库。
      • 指定数据库名称、字符集和排序规则等参数。
    5. 创建数据表:

      • 使用CREATE TABLE语句创建一个新的数据表。
      • 指定表名、列名、数据类型、主键、外键等表结构参数。
    6. 插入数据:

      • 使用INSERT INTO语句向数据表中插入一条或多条数据。
      • 指定要插入的列和对应的值。
    7. 查询数据:

      • 使用SELECT语句从数据表中检索数据。
      • 使用WHERE子句指定查询条件,使用ORDER BY子句指定排序方式。
    8. 更新数据:

      • 使用UPDATE语句更新数据表中的数据。
      • 指定要更新的列和对应的新值。
    9. 删除数据:

      • 使用DELETE FROM语句从数据表中删除数据。
      • 使用WHERE子句指定删除条件。
    10. 数据库备份和恢复:

      • 使用mysqldump命令备份整个数据库或指定的数据表。
      • 使用mysql命令导入备份文件来恢复数据库。
    11. 数据库优化:

      • 使用EXPLAIN命令分析查询语句的执行计划,以优化查询性能。
      • 使用索引和分区技术来提高查询速度和数据处理效率。
    12. 数据库管理:

      • 创建、修改和删除数据库用户和权限。
      • 监控数据库的性能和资源使用情况。
      • 管理数据库的存储空间和日志文件。

    总之,MySQL是一种功能强大、易于使用的关系型数据库管理系统,可以用于存储和管理大量的结构化数据。通过学习和掌握MySQL的操作流程和方法,可以更好地利用MySQL来满足各种应用程序的需求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部